Integrate the functions:
`1/(x + x log x)`
Advertisements
उत्तर
Let I `= int 1/(x + x log x)` dx
or I `= int 1/(x (1+ log x)` dx
Put 1 + log x = t
`1/x` dx = dt
Hence, I `= int 1/t` dt
= log t + C
= log (1 + log x) + C
